Middle East Conflict Impact
Chubb Ltd · 2026-06-21 · Importance 38 · Surprise 42
Security conditions in the Strait of Hormuz remained unstable, with Chubb CEO Evan Greenberg describing transit risk as an “hour to hour” situation in a war-zone environment. Chubb and Lloyd’s launched a marine war-risk consortium offering up to $400 million of coverage for hull, protection and indemnity, and dedicated cargo risks for vessels transiting the strait. The consortium is supported by a $20 billion U.S. government-backed reinsurance program, while mines and a narrow safe shipping channel remain key uncertainties for global oil and cargo movements.
